Is 14K gold or 18k gold better?

The main difference between them is the gold percentage. 18K gold means it’s made of 75% gold and 25% alloyed metals whereas 14K gold is made of 58% gold. These alloyed metals can include silver, copper, nickel, and palladium. You will also notice the color difference between 14K and 18K gold.

What’s the difference between 10k and 14K

White gold 10,000 has the smallest fineness and also contains about 41.7% gold (10/24 thousand).
14 carat white gold is generally purer – 58.3% of this alloy is gold.
18 carat white gold has the highest purity – 75% plus 3/4 is gold.
